The government of Bangladesh has recently initiated a series of measures aimed at enhancing road safety in the country. According to reports, the government has implemented new traffic laws and regulations, which include stricter penalties for traffic violations. The move is expected to reduce the number of road accidents and fatalities in the country. The government has also increased the presence of traffic police on the roads, particularly during peak hours. Additionally, the government has launched a public awareness campaign to educate drivers and pedestrians about the importance of road safety. The campaign includes advertisements on television, radio, and social media, as well as workshops and seminars for drivers and pedestrians. The government has also announced plans to improve the condition of roads and highways, including the repair of potholes and the installation of new traffic signals. Furthermore, the government has introduced a new system for issuing driving licenses, which includes a mandatory training program for new drivers. The government has also increased the number of traffic cameras on the roads, which will help to monitor and enforce traffic laws.
